lib/std/Io/Dir.zig created+113
...@@ -0,0 +1,113 @@
1const Dir = @This();
2
3const std = @import("../std.zig");
4const Io = std.Io;
5const File = Io.File;
6
7handle: Handle,
8
9pub fn cwd() Dir {
10 return .{ .handle = std.fs.cwd().fd };
11}
12
13pub const Handle = std.posix.fd_t;
14
15pub fn openFile(dir: Dir, io: Io, sub_path: []const u8, flags: File.OpenFlags) File.OpenError!File {
16 return io.vtable.fileOpen(io.userdata, dir, sub_path, flags);
17}
18
19pub fn createFile(dir: Dir, io: Io, sub_path: []const u8, flags: File.CreateFlags) File.OpenError!File {
20 return io.vtable.createFile(io.userdata, dir, sub_path, flags);
21}
22
23pub const WriteFileOptions = struct {
24 /// On Windows, `sub_path` should be encoded as [WTF-8](https://wtf-8.codeberg.page/).
25 /// On WASI, `sub_path` should be encoded as valid UTF-8.
26 /// On other platforms, `sub_path` is an opaque sequence of bytes with no particular encoding.
27 sub_path: []const u8,
28 data: []const u8,
29 flags: File.CreateFlags = .{},
30};
31
32pub const WriteFileError = File.WriteError || File.OpenError || Io.Cancelable;
33
34/// Writes content to the file system, using the file creation flags provided.
35pub fn writeFile(dir: Dir, io: Io, options: WriteFileOptions) WriteFileError!void {
36 var file = try dir.createFile(io, options.sub_path, options.flags);
37 defer file.close(io);
38 try file.writeAll(io, options.data);
39}
40
41pub const PrevStatus = enum {
42 stale,
43 fresh,
44};
45
46pub const UpdateFileError = File.OpenError;
47
48/// Check the file size, mtime, and mode of `source_path` and `dest_path`. If
49/// they are equal, does nothing. Otherwise, atomically copies `source_path` to
50/// `dest_path`. The destination file gains the mtime, atime, and mode of the
51/// source file so that the next call to `updateFile` will not need a copy.
52///
53/// Returns the previous status of the file before updating.
54///
55/// * On Windows, both paths should be encoded as [WTF-8](https://wtf-8.codeberg.page/).
56/// * On WASI, both paths should be encoded as valid UTF-8.
57/// * On other platforms, both paths are an opaque sequence of bytes with no particular encoding.
58pub fn updateFile(
59 source_dir: Dir,
60 io: Io,
61 source_path: []const u8,
62 dest_dir: Dir,
63 /// If directories in this path do not exist, they are created.
64 dest_path: []const u8,
65 options: std.fs.Dir.CopyFileOptions,
66) !PrevStatus {
67 var src_file = try source_dir.openFile(io, source_path, .{});
68 defer src_file.close();
69
70 const src_stat = try src_file.stat(io);
71 const actual_mode = options.override_mode orelse src_stat.mode;
72 check_dest_stat: {
73 const dest_stat = blk: {
74 var dest_file = dest_dir.openFile(io, dest_path, .{}) catch |err| switch (err) {
75 error.FileNotFound => break :check_dest_stat,
76 else => |e| return e,
77 };
78 defer dest_file.close(io);
79
80 break :blk try dest_file.stat(io);
81 };
82
83 if (src_stat.size == dest_stat.size and
84 src_stat.mtime == dest_stat.mtime and
85 actual_mode == dest_stat.mode)
86 {
87 return .fresh;
88 }
89 }
90
91 if (std.fs.path.dirname(dest_path)) |dirname| {
92 try dest_dir.makePath(io, dirname);
93 }
94
95 var buffer: [1000]u8 = undefined; // Used only when direct fd-to-fd is not available.
96 var atomic_file = try dest_dir.atomicFile(io, dest_path, .{
97 .mode = actual_mode,
98 .write_buffer = &buffer,
99 });
100 defer atomic_file.deinit();
101
102 var src_reader: File.Reader = .initSize(io, src_file, &.{}, src_stat.size);
103 const dest_writer = &atomic_file.file_writer.interface;
104
105 _ = dest_writer.sendFileAll(&src_reader, .unlimited) catch |err| switch (err) {
106 error.ReadFailed => return src_reader.err.?,
107 error.WriteFailed => return atomic_file.file_writer.err.?,
108 };
109 try atomic_file.flush();
110 try atomic_file.file_writer.file.updateTimes(src_stat.atime, src_stat.mtime);
111 try atomic_file.renameIntoPlace();
112 return .stale;
113}
